Tannum Sands SHS is committed to being a restorative school, learning-focused community where everyone has the right to feel like they belong and are supported. Our focus is on building and maintaining respectful relationships, with everyone being responsible and accountable, and developing personal excellence and integrity by repairing/managing any harm openly and fairly. Being restorative underpins all aspects of our work and we proactively seek to develop strong, respectful relationships between all members of our learning community and work with them to support the work of creating our futures.
Our approach to teaching and learning recognises the complex relationship between learning, wellbeing and engagement acknowledging that “a supportive environment that combines a focus on wellbeing with a focus on learning is optimal" (Student Engagement and Wellbeing Framework). At Tannum, behaviour is not addressed in isolation and is supported through our Multi-Tiered Systems of Support approach which incorporates the Mental Health Continuum, Continuum of Student Engagement and National Consistent Collection of Data (NCCD) Levels of A djustment to ensure members of our school community are holistically supported to meet our behaviour expectations and maintain a positive and productive learning environment for all.
